Lateral Hip pain is a common orthopaedic problem. Greater trochanteric pain syndrome (GTPS), previously known as trochanteric bursitis, affects 1.8 per 1000 patients annually. 1. WebGTPS is more common in people over 40 years old, and affects more women than men. It can affect both hips and can be associated with low back pain.
